Enyimba extend gap on top of Premier League
League Leaders Enyimba

Enyimba increased to five points their lead at the top of the Nigeria league after captain Chinedu Udoji produced the match winner in a 2-1 home win over a resolute Shooting Stars on Sunday.

Enyimba thus remained top of the league table with 61 points from 33 games.

Closest rivals Warri Wolves were forced to a 1-1 draw by hosts Enugu Rangers and now have 56 points as both Wikki Tourists and Sunshine Stars faltered in their chase of the championship.

Musa Najere gave Enyimba the lead in the 14th minute when he headed in Ugwu Uwadiegwu's corner.

3SC equalised in the 56th minute through Ajani Ibrahim.

Then skipper Udoji powered home in a header in the 75th minute off Ezekiel Bassey's cross for the winner.

Both sides had other chances to get on the scoreboard.

In the 40th minute, Abubakar Adamu in goal for Shooting Stars stopped Nzube Anaezeba's effort.

Nine minutes to end the game, Enyimba goalkeeper Femi Thomas parried Sibi Gwar's 30-yard free kick for a corner.
